NEPSE gains 5.70 points, turnover rises to Rs 4.05 billion



KATHMANDU: The stock market posted modest gains on Wednesday, with the Nepal Stock Exchange (NEPSE) index rising by 5.70 points to close at 2,625.70 points.

Trading activity also improved, as total turnover increased to Rs 4.05 billion, up from Rs 3.44 billion recorded in the previous session.

Share prices of 143 companies advanced, while 104 declined and 11 remained unchanged. The finance group led the market with a gain of 1.75 percent.

Other advancing sectors included banking (0.31 percent), development banks (0.71 percent), hydropower (0.13 percent), investment (0.04 percent), life insurance (0.66 percent), manufacturing and processing (0.40 percent), microfinance (0.07 percent), and others (0.04 percent).

However, the trading group declined by 0.27 percent, while non-life insurance dropped by 0.36 percent and hotel and tourism slipped by 0.37 percent.
